TOKYO, JAPAN – Just in time for cosy season, condom brand SKYN has launched a Christmas campaign spotlighting the softness and intimacy that connects couples at a deeper level – by putting their connection to the ultimate test of scientific synchronicity.
Created by UltraSuperNew, the campaign, called Soft Pulse, aims to illuminate the extraordinary connection between couples – and inspire audiences to get closer to their own partners – by posing an intriguing question: can couples synchronize heart-rates even when they don’t know that they are both in the same room?
Building on research suggesting that romantic couples’ heart rates tend to sync up during conversations around their relationship, with couples who feel more empathy or satisfaction showing stronger synchrony – the campaign centres on a first-of-its-kind experiment in which pairs of adults – some strangers to each other, some established couples – were rigged up to heart-rate monitors and filmed. To conceal their identities from each other, they were seated back to back, with all visual and auditory cues that might influence their physical reactions removed until the end of the test.
In the resulting five-minute film, which will run on SKYN’s social media channels, the strangers fail to sync up heartrates, but the couples succeed – drawn together not by sight or sound, but by the invisible resonance of being in the same space. In a heartwarming conclusion, they finally turn to face each other to discover their true identities – proving beyond scientific doubt of the intimate connection between couples.
